Baseball: Solon Scores Late to Down West High in Non-Conference Matchup
Class 3A eighth-ranked scored a pair of runs in the top of the seventh inning on its way to a 5-3 win over West High on Wednesday in a non-conference contest in West Liberty. The win was the fourth in a row for Solon and improved the Spartans to 25-10 on the season while West High dropped to 15-19 with the loss.
Golden Hawk Baseball and Softball Set For Senior Night Wednesday
There’s an air of celebration in Wellman and Kalona Wednesday as the Mid-Prairie Golden Hawk summer sports teams get set to honor their Seniors with a set of contests. The Golden Hawk softball team is at Carr, Vincent, Gould Field tonight to match up with West Liberty. The Hawks are 7-22 on the season after falling in a pair of games Monday to West Branch 7-6 and 10-7. On the year, Mid-Prairie is hitting .300 as a club with a .390OBP and .391 slug, scoring 139 runs on 183 hits with 63 walks and 120 strikeouts. Individually, four Hawks are at .300 or better, led by Dakota Mitchell’s team best .431 average on 31 total hits and 31 runs scored. Kadence Grout has a team best 20 driven in. Sophie Miller, Grout and Gabi Robertson are all over the .300 mark. In the circle, Grout has logged 90 innings with a 6-11 record and .366 opponent average on 155 hits, 69 earned runs, 23 walks and 34 strikeouts working out to a 5.33ERA.
